Applebee's adresses in Glenmont‚ NY Home Work hours Applebee's hours New York Glenmont AddressPhoneMap291 Route 9W Glenmont(518) 426-7651 You May Like Wendy's hoursDunkin' Donuts hoursTaco Bell hoursSubway hoursApplebee's hoursPanera Bread hoursPeople Are Reading